引言
在网页设计中,拖拽功能可以让用户与页面互动更加直观和有趣。jQuery作为一个强大的JavaScript库,提供了丰富的插件来帮助开发者实现这一功能。本文将为你介绍一些优秀的jQuery拖拽插件,并提供详细的使用指南,帮助你轻松掌握这一技巧。
一、jQuery拖拽插件推荐
1. jQuery UI Draggable
jQuery UI Draggable是jQuery UI库中的一个核心组件,它允许你创建可拖拽的元素。这个插件提供了丰富的配置选项,可以满足大多数拖拽需求。
2. jQuery Saturn Draggable
jQuery Saturn Draggable是一个轻量级的拖拽插件,它简单易用,适合对性能有较高要求的场景。
3. jQuery Sortable
jQuery Sortable是一个用于创建可排序列表的插件,它可以将拖拽功能与排序功能结合起来,非常适合用于数据整理和排序。
二、插件下载与安装
以下是如何下载和安装上述插件的步骤:
1. jQuery UI Draggable
- 访问jQuery UI官网(https://jqueryui.com/)。
- 在首页找到“Download”按钮,点击进入下载页面。
- 选择合适的版本进行下载。
- 将下载的jQuery UI库文件包含到你的项目中。
2. jQuery Saturn Draggable
- 访问jQuery Saturn Draggable的GitHub页面(https://github.com/monokro/jquery-saturn-draggable)。
- 点击“Download ZIP”下载插件。
- 将下载的文件解压,并将其中的
saturn-draggable.js文件包含到你的项目中。
3. jQuery Sortable
- 访问jQuery Sortable的GitHub页面(https://github.com/blueimp/jQuery-File-Upload)。
- 点击“Download ZIP”下载插件。
- 将下载的文件解压,并将其中的
jquery.sortable.js文件包含到你的项目中。
三、使用指南
以下是如何使用jQuery UI Draggable插件的示例:
1. HTML结构
<div id="draggable" style="width: 100px; height: 100px; background-color: red;">拖拽我</div>
2. CSS样式(可选)
#draggable {
cursor: move;
}
3. JavaScript代码
$(function() {
$("#draggable").draggable();
});
以上代码将创建一个可拖拽的红色方块。
四、总结
通过本文的介绍,相信你已经对jQuery拖拽功能有了更深入的了解。选择合适的插件,按照本文提供的步骤进行安装和使用,你将能够轻松实现各种拖拽效果。希望这篇文章能帮助你提升网页设计的互动性和用户体验。
